The biggest video game blockbuster of 2024 will run well even on ancient graphics cards according to the official PC system specs graph.

Developer Treyarch have today shared the official PC system requirements for their highly anticipated Call of Duty Black Ops 6, which arrives in just a couple of weeks. 

The PC specs are not scary at all and many PC players will be happy to hear that this year's Call of Duty will run even on PCs with only 2 GB of VRAM, using ancient graphic cards like AMD RX 470 or Nvidia GTX 960.

Call of Duty Black Ops 6 PC system requirements

Minimum

  • OS: Windows 10 64-bit with the latest update
  • CPU: AMD Ryzen 5 1400 or Intel Core i5-6600
  • RAM: 8 GB
  • GPU: AMD RX 470 or Nvidia GTX 960 or Intel Arc A580
  • VRAM: 2 GB
  • Storage: SSD with 102 GB

Recommended

Recommended specs to run at 60 FPS in most situations with all settings set to high.

  • OS: Windows 10 or 11 64-bit with the latest update 
  • CPU: AMD Ryzen 5 1600X or Intel Core i7-6700K
  • RAM: 12 GB
  • GPU: AMD RX 6600XT or Nvidia GTX 1080Ti / RTX 3060
  • VRAM: 8 GB
  • Storage: SSD with 102 GB

Competetive / 4K Ultra

Competitive specs to run at high FPS or on Ultra settings in 4K resolution

  • OS: Windows 10 or 11 64-bit with the latest update 
  • CPU: AMD Ryzen 7 2700X or Intel Core i7-8700K
  • RAM: 16 GB
  • GPU: AMD RX 6800 XT or Nvidia RTX 3080 / RTX 3070
  • VRAM: 10 GB
  • Storage: SSD with 102 GB
